在现代软件开发中,选择合适的工具能够事半功倍。VSCode(Visual Studio Code)作为一款轻量级且功能强大的代码编辑器,受到越来越多开发者的欢迎。特别是在PHP开发上,VSCode的扩展和配置能够提升开发效率。本文将指导你如何在VSCode中配置PHP可执行文件,并编写PHP代码。
首先,确保你的电脑上已经安装了PHP。可以从PHP的官方网站下载适合你操作系统的版本。对于Windows用户,可以选择下载PHP的ZIP压缩包,解压后将其放在一个合适的目录中,例如C:php。
安装完成后,需要将PHP的可执行文件路径添加到系统的环境变量中。对于Windows用户,右键点击“此电脑”,选择“属性”,然后点击“高级系统设置”->“环境变量”。在“系统变量”中找到“Path”,并将PHP的路径添加进去,例如C:php。
打开VSCode后,第一步是安装PHP相关的扩展。打开扩展视图(可以通过左侧的图标或使用快捷键Ctrl+Shift+X),搜索“PHP Intelephense”或“PHP Extension Pack”,然后点击安装。这些扩展工具将提供代码自动补全、语法高亮等功能,为你编写PHP代码提供便利。
接下来,我们需要配置PHP的可执行文件。在VSCode中,点击左下角的设置齿轮图标,选择“设置”。在搜索栏中输入“php.executablePath”,找到设置项后,为其提供PHP的可执行文件路径。例如,在Windows上,你需要输入C:\php\php.exe。
配置完成后,我们就可以开始编写PHP代码了。首先,在VSCode中新建一个PHP文件,命名为index.php。文件扩展名一定要为.php,这样VSCode才能识别这是一个PHP文件。
在index.php文件中输入以下代码:
<?php
echo Hello, World!;
?>
此代码将输出“Hello, World!”。现在,我们需要在终端中运行这个PHP文件。VSCode内置了终端功能,你可以通过快捷键Ctrl+`(反引号)打开终端。确保你的终端目录已经切换到index.php文件所在的目录,然后输入以下命令:
php index.php
如果配置正确,你应该能够在终端中看到“Hello, World!”的输出。
VSCode不仅仅是一个编辑器,还有强大的调试功能。为了调试PHP代码,我们需要安装PHP Debug扩展。返回扩展视图,搜索并安装“PHP Debug”。完成后,你还需要配置调试环境。
在项目根目录下创建一个名为.vscode的文件夹,并在其中新建一个launch.json文件。文件内容如下:
{
version: 0.2.0,
configurations: [
{
name: Listen for XDebug,
type: php,
request: launch,
port: 9003
}
]
}
确保你的PHP环境支持XDebug,并进行相应的配置。设置完成后,你可以在代码中加入断点,通过调试面板启动调试,来逐步查看变量的值和代码的执行流程。
在VSCode中开发PHP时,可能会遇到一些常见问题。例如,如果VSCode无法识别PHP可执行文件,首先检查系统环境变量是否正确配置,确保在终端中输入php命令能正常运行。如果出现代码高亮或自动补全功能失效的情况,可以尝试重新加载VSCode或者重装PHP相关的扩展。
总之,通过上述步骤,你就可以在VSCode中成功配置PHP环境并开始编写代码。VSCode提供的强大功能将为你的开发之旅带来极大的便利,祝您在PHP开发中取得丰硕的成果!